var Class = require( 'easejs' ).Class;
/**
* Describe relationships between bucket fields
*
* Siblings may be grouped under a given identifier. Siblings may be a part
* of different groups. Each group can have any number of leaders which
* together may be used as a group identifier.
*/
module.exports = Class( 'BucketSiblingDescriptor',
{
/**
* Fields and their group memberships
* @type {Object}
*/
'private _fields': {},
/**
* A simple hash of group names and their associated leaders
* @type {Object}
*/
'private _groups': {},
/**
* Define a new group id with optional initial members
*
* @param {string} gid group id to define
* @param {Array.<string>} members initial group members
*
* @return {BucketSiblingDescriptor} self
*/
'public defineGroup': function( gid, members )
{
// do not allow re-defining groups; use addGroupMember instead
if ( this._groups[ gid ] )
{
throw Error( "Group '" + gid + "' already exists" );
}
members = members || [];
// will store group leaders
this._groups[ gid ] = [];
// mark each field as a member of this group
for ( var field in members )
{
this.addGroupMember( gid, members[ field ] );
}
return this;
},
/**
* Add a field to a defined group
*
* @param {string} gid defined group id
* @param {string} field name of field
*
* @return {BucketSiblingDescriptor} self
*/
'public addGroupMember': function( gid, field )
{
if ( !( this._groups[ gid ] ) )
{
throw Error( "Group '" + gid + "' does not exist" );
}
if ( !( this._fields[ field ] ) )
{
this._fields[ field ] = {};
}
// add group membership
this._fields[ field ][ gid ] = true;
return this;
},
/**
* Retrieve names of all fields that are a member of the given group
*
* @param {string} gid group id
*
* @return {Array.<string>} group members
*/
'public getGroupMembers': function( gid )
{
if ( !( this._groups[ gid ] ) )
{
throw Error( "Group '" + gid + "' does not exist" );
}
var members = [];
// construct group membership from fields
for ( var field in this._fields )
{
if ( this._fields[ field ][ gid ] )
{
members.push( field );
}
}
return members;
},
/**
* Retrieve a list of all defined group ids
*
* @return {Array.<string>} defined group ids
*/
'public getGroupIds': function()
{
var gids = [];
// can use Object.keys() in the future when all browsers support it...or
// write our own
for ( var group in this._groups )
{
gids.push( group );
}
return gids;
},
/**
* Mark fields of a defined group as leaders
*
* Each new leader must be a part of the group. Once set, the leaders cannot
* be redefined.
*
* @param {string} gid group id
* @param {Array.<string>} new_leaders names of leaders
*/
'public markGroupLeaders': function( gid, new_leaders )
{
var leaders = this._groups[ gid ];
if ( leaders.length > 0 )
{
throw Error( "Group '" + gid + "' leaders already set" );
}
var l = new_leaders.length;
for ( var i = 0; i < l; i++ )
{
var field = new_leaders[ i ];
if ( !( ( this._fields[ field ] || {} )[ gid ] ) )
{
throw Error(
"Field '" + field + "' is not a member of group '" +
gid + "'"
);
}
leaders.push( field );
}
return this;
},
/**
* Return the leaders of a defined group
*
* @param {string} gid group id
*
* @return {Array.<string>} group leaders
*/
'public getGroupLeaders': function( gid )
{
if ( !( this._groups[ gid ] ) )
{
throw Error( "Group '" + gid + "' is undefined" );
}
return Array.prototype.slice.call( this._groups[ gid ], 0 );
}
} );
